## Artifact Signing — Inventory Reconciliation Job

The nightly reconciliation job for Stockline now signs its output manifests before upload. Unsigned manifests are rejected by the Ledgerbox ingest as of build 412. Two mismatches last week traced to a stale key on the runner pool; rotated Tuesday. Action for sync: confirm all runners pull the current key at job start. The active signing key for the reconciliation pipeline is as follows.

signing key of yafop-taguf = bky3_Kre

Subject: Handover — Ticket-Pricing Experiment

Hi,

As part of the Q3 reshuffle, ownership of the Farelight ticket-pricing experiment is moving out of the Growth pod. This covers the variant allocation service, the price-band configuration in Tollgate, and the weekly readout sent to leadership. Please hold any release toggles affecting pricing until the new owner has reviewed the rollout plan. Effective Monday, all escalations and sign-offs for this experiment should go to the person named below.

approver of hahog-hahap = Ulaath Praael

### Action item: Harrowfield gateway buffering

During the outage, the Harrowfield telemetry gateway dropped readings from roughly forty tractors because its in-memory buffer had no overflow policy. Owner for the fix is the Fieldwire team: add disk-backed spill, cap retention at six hours, and alert when the buffer exceeds half capacity. Target is two sprints out. Progress will be reported at this sync until closed. Design notes, capacity math, and the review checklist are being tracked on the internal page:

runbook for yahop-tajep: https://jenkins.olvarqstack.internal/settings